change the type of 'remote' to addrinfo*, and rename to 'remote_list'.
Warning: this is work in progress, preparing for the full dual-stack
client patch. With this commit in place, connecting via "--proto udp" or
"--proto tcp-client" to a host that has IPv4+IPv6 in place, on an OS that
will prefer IPv6 to IPv4 will always fail. The remote_list will have IPv6
in it's first entry, while the socket will try to do AF_INET, and that
will not work. This will be fixed by the upcoming change to handle
multiple remote IP addresses (as returned by getaddrinfo()) as multiple
<connection> blocks, with appropriate retry and AF selection logic.
